After flying high against Madison last Wednesday, Kimball came back down to earth. Kimball fell just short of the Conrad Chargers by a score of 2-1 on Monday.
Kimball's goal came courtesy of Andres Beltran, who's now up to six this season.
Kimball's defeat dropped their record down to 13-9-2. As for Conrad, the victory (which was their third in a row) raised their record to 16-3-4.
Kimball does not have any more games scheduled as of now. As for Conrad, they will head out to square off against Ranchview at 7:45 p.m. on Friday.
